Picture this: evolved undead creatures have inherited the earth and you gotta poop. There’s no plumbing in the apocalypse, so what do you do? You can’t do it in your shelter because that would smell. You can’t do it outside, you’ll be at risk of a surprise visit by a bloodthirsty hound from hell. Luckily, this world comes with clues on where you can! You just gotta get through all the clues fast enough before you have an accident. 👀 When you start the run you are greeted with three difficulty options: Easy, Medium, and Hard. I hear that more challenging difficulties and game modes are coming as well. Easy is meant for learning the map. You get more time before your gut pressure becomes too much and you fail the run. Plus you won’t see any evolved creatures in Easy mode, only standard easy-to-kill zombies. Medium is when you start seeing different creatures with various attacks. Your gut pressure meter will also fill at a higher rate. Hard is when things get fun. There are a ton more creatures that spawn in AND even more different types of creatures. You will also have a significantly shorter time to complete the run and your gut pressure meter will fill much faster. I would recommend learning the map before taking on this difficulty. THE GOOD Map design is great. It’s not a huge map, but it is sufficient for the purpose of the game. No interior is the same and there are little dad jokes spread throughout that you’ll see. Combat is pretty satisfying. There’s nothing quite like getting headshot after headshot on a horde of undead. You start the game with a pistol and you can get by with that pretty much the entire time. I will say that if you play on the hard difficulty, having the shotgun saved my life multiple times. The shotgun is very very satisfying. The audio is great. You will be very grateful when you hear an approaching creature. There’s an unsettling hum that plays that kinda keeps you on the edge of your seat. THE BAD The inventory system is not great. It’s not very intuitive, especially when you need to be quick. That’s all I’ll say about that one. The game is definitely a resource hog, it’s not terribly optimized yet and there might be a couple bugs you’ll experience during every run. Make sure you report any bugs to the developer, he is very active and helpful! All in all, for $8 it’s not a bad way to spend your time. The game itself reminds me of classic arcade shooters. If you like the way that sounds, then I would say buy it. It doesn’t hold your hand and you definitely have to spend time exploring, but I think that’s the charm behind it. Most games these days hold your hand through everything. Not this one.
Good thing I got this game on sale because it's not worth the asking price. In fact, this game should be free in my opinion because it's that bad. This is an absolutely terrible boring third person zombie shooter that just wreaks indie and low budget. To begin with the game is way too dark and the flashlight only provides a tiny circle of light that doesn't make much of a difference. The game also starts Steam-VR, the graphics are very plain and outdated, swinging melee weapons is painfully slow, you are attacked by zombies when opening your inventory, and you cannot remap the movement controls. There is also no true single player campaign nor any objectives. You just run around shooting zombies. That's it. There is also no manual save. So when you are killed, you start all over. Overall, I found this game to be an awful experience and I therefore cannot recommend it.
